The Louisiana Office of Juvenile Justice opened the new Swanson Center for Youth at Monroe this week. It’s a big step that demonstrates the state’s commitment to juvenile rehabilitation. The Tier 1 secure setting provides intensive rehabilitative service and can accommodate up to 72 youths in individualized rooms.

The future of West Monroe’s Glenwood Regional Hospital is in jeopardy, after parent company Steward Health Care declared bankruptcy. Mayor Staci Mitchell Glenwood Regional needs to remain open because the two hospitals across the river in Monroe can’t handle the number of patients that need care.
